Ukraine - Soybeans Losses
Since 2014, Ukraine Soybeans Losses was up 2.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 19 comparing other countries in Soybeans Losses with 44 Thousand Metric Tons. Ukraine is overtaken by South Africa, which was ranked number 18 with 48 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Italy with 39 Thousand Metric Tons. China ranked the highest with 1,096 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is -4.5% versus 2018. India, United States and Paraguay resp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Egypt witnessed the best average annual growth at +38.2% per year, while Czech Republic was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
